This is an automated email from the ASF dual-hosted git repository.

ahuber p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/causeway.git


The following commit(s) were added to refs/heads/master by this push:
     new 3e5dc40400 CAUSEWAY-2297: internal _Assets: fixes flipped logic 
(number equality)
3e5dc40400 is described below

commit 3e5dc4040081b65a39d0273cfad2e77ce26065f1
Author: Andi Huber <[email protected]>
AuthorDate: Mon Jan 29 19:20:25 2024 +0100

    CAUSEWAY-2297: internal _Assets: fixes flipped logic (number equality)
---
 .../java/org/apache/causeway/commons/internal/assertions/_Assert.java   |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git 
a/commons/src/main/java/org/apache/causeway/commons/internal/assertions/_Assert.java
 
b/commons/src/main/java/org/apache/causeway/commons/internal/assertions/_Assert.java
index 64cd88afc2..795fd7cd96 100644
--- 
a/commons/src/main/java/org/apache/causeway/commons/internal/assertions/_Assert.java
+++ 
b/commons/src/main/java/org/apache/causeway/commons/internal/assertions/_Assert.java
@@ -293,7 +293,7 @@ public final class _Assert {
                     String.valueOf(delta));
         }
         if((Double.doubleToLongBits(a) != Double.doubleToLongBits(b))
-                || Math.abs(a - b) <= delta) {
+                || Math.abs(a - b) > delta) {
             throw _Exceptions.assertionError(
                     "%snumbers %s and %s are not equal within delta %s",
                     _Strings.nonEmpty(lazyMessage.get()).map(msg->msg + ": 
").orElse(""),

Reply via email to